INGREDIENTES
Vegetable
- 1/3 daikon radish
Protein
- 200g chicken thigh
Oil
- 2 tsp salad oil
Seasoning
- 1 tsp yuzu pepper
- Chopped green onion, as needed
Sauce
- 1 tbsp sake
- 1 tbsp mirin
- 2 tsp soy sauce
- 1/3 tsp Japanese dashi powder
- 200ml water
PASOS
Cut the daikon radish and chicken thigh into bite-sized pieces. Place the daikon in a microwave-safe container, cover loosely with plastic wrap, and microwave at 600W for 4 minutes.
Heat salad oil in a frying pan over medium heat. Add the chicken and cook until its color changes, then add the daikon and stir-fry together.
Once the ingredients are coated with oil, add the sauce ingredients (sake, mirin, soy sauce, dashi powder, and water). Bring to a boil, then cover with a drop lid and simmer on low heat for 12 minutes.
When the daikon becomes tender, add the yuzu pepper and mix well. Serve on a plate and garnish with chopped green onion.

💡 Consejos
Microwaving the daikon beforehand saves time and ensures it cooks evenly.Adjust the amount of yuzu pepper to your spice preference.This dish pairs well with steamed rice for a complete meal.
